Turn-key Booster
BNL supplies:
Booster Project with:
Required parameters of the electron beam
Requirements on the vacuum system, magnetic system,
control system, diagnostics and etc. including preferable
equipments and protocols.
Building in accordance with the Booster Project
Engineering utilities (external water, electrical, air, gas
systems with interfaces inside the building)
RF system (?)
Turn-key Booster
Vendor (BINP) - Responsible for the Booster:
Electron beam - in accordance with the Booster Project
Parameters of the Booster systems
(vacuum system,
magnetic system, control system, diagnostics and etc. with corresponding
power supply systems, spare parts and etc.).
Assembly of the Booster elements and systems
including
internal water, electrical, air and gas nets
Testing of the Booster systems
Commissioning of the Booster
Documentation
(drawings, user manuals,
manufactured elements, testing protocols.)
quality
records
of
Vendor right - getting Subcontractors to take part in
manufacture, assembly and other works
Turn-key Booster
Preliminary Schedule
9 months (ARO) – Design of Booster
20 months (ARO) - Fabrication of Booster elements and systems
23 months (ARO) – Delivery of Booster systems
28 months (ARO) - Assembly and alignment of the Booster at BNL site
32 months (ARO) - Testing of the Booster systems at BNL site
34 months (ARO) - Final testing and commission of the Booster
Preliminary Cost
- ~12 000 000 $
